On April 7, 2024, on the territory of the enemy’s naval base in the city of Baltiysk, Kaliningrad region of Russia, the Serpukhov missile ship was disabled due to a fire. Ukraine’s special forces have been using boat drones to attack and sink Putin’s warships in the Black Sea for months. They have succeeded in driving the Black Sea Fleet out of its home base at Sevastopol, and have opened up grain trading corridors to fund their war effort. But the new video marks the first time a sabotage attack has taken place in the Baltic Sea. Kaliningrad is a heavily militarised Russian piece of land sandwiched between Poland and Lithuania which it uses to menace the Baltics. #russia #ukraine #war
